EDTA titrations may necessitate masking and demasking agents to temporarily protect a particular metal ion in a mixture from the EDTA reaction. These agents facilitate the sequential analysis of the metal ions by forming stable complexes with some—but not all—metal ions during certain steps.

Deconvolution, also known as inverse filtering, is the process of extracting the impulse response from known input and output signals. This technique is vital in scenarios where the system's characteristics are unknown, and they must be inferred from the observable signals.

背景情况:

  • 在现实世界中,人脸识别已经取得了显著的进步,但由于特征扭曲,识别漫画中的面孔仍然很困难.
  • 现有的方法与漫画面孔的夸张和不现实的性质作斗争,限制了它们的适用性.

研究的目的:

  • 开发一个有效的模型,用于识别漫画图像中的面部.
  • 在处理非现实的面部表现时,克服当前面部识别技术的局限性.

主要方法:

  • 介绍了基于拼图解决和模式脱的漫画视觉人脸识别模型 (CVF-JSM).
  • 使用图表注意网络通过拼图解来提取特征,以捕获形状信息.
  • 利用三分支特征解模块来分离模态和身份特征,结合参数共享,直角性约束和共同的子空间对齐.

主要成果:

  • 与现有技术相比,CVF-JSM模型在漫画面部识别的多个数据集上表现出更高的性能.
  • 拼图解决方法有效地从夸张的面部中提取了关键的形状特征.
  • 模式脱和子空间对齐技术成功地隔离和精细化了身份特征.

结论:

  • 拟议的CVF-JSM模型为具有挑战性的漫画人脸识别任务提供了强大的解决方案.
  • 集成图形注意力网络和先进的特征脱策略显著提高了对非现实的面部识别的准确性.
